Reviewer 1 Report

Congratulations to the authors for the excellent data analysis and presentation of the results. Their handling of the methodology is excellent and the paper provides a sound analysis.
However, the whole theoretical framework part is a bit disappointing. An article focusing on the perception of nursing students is awaited. That is why it has been submitted to this journal and, moreover, some paragraphs in the article talk about it. However, the first paragraphs are full of platitudes (starting with the first paragraph on COVID-19 which is irrelevant to the article and rather naïve). These paragraphs should be used to provide a review of the literature on the specific problems nursing students face when they are forced to do their studies online. In other words, I propose to remove all the parts that talk about general cases and to deepen the study on the specific aspects that concern nursing students. In my view, the article should start from line 83 onwards. I propose to extend that explanation and, above all, to go deeper into specific aspects, i.e. what kind of educational strategies have been used in those countries and experiences cited to try to compensate for the fact that nursing students did not have face-to-face placements.
Although the study instrument is very general, a simple satisfaction questionnaire, I believe that this orientation towards specific nursing issues could improve the discussion (also very general and citing various works on topics far removed from the focus of the study) and make it more precise on specific issues that affect nursing students.
Often, by trying to adjust our studies to already validated instruments, which are often too general, we lose focus of the questions that are really interesting, novel and that can contribute something relevant to the research community. I believe that this article, even if it uses one of those general instruments, can gain in interest and relevance if, at least, its entire theoretical design is focused on the suggested topics.
